2004 Bourgogne Pinot Noir
The Pierre Andre Vieilles Vignes is a captivating red wine from the renowned Bourgogne region, crafted from meticulously handpicked Pinot Noir grapes from old vines, which contribute to its extraordinary complexity and character. This vintage offers a medium-bodied profile with a delightful balance of vibrant acidity that brightens the palate, creating a refreshing mouthwatering experience. The fruit intensity is prominent, showcasing luscious red berry flavors that are beautifully integrated with subtle earthy undertones and hints of spice, characteristic of the terroir. The tannins are medium, providing a gentle framework that supports the wine's elegant structure without overpowering its finesse. As a dry wine, it is incredibly food-friendly, making it a perfect companion for a variety of dishes or a delightful sip enjoyed on its own. Overall, this wine radiates confidence and sophistication, inviting wine enthusiasts to explore its rich heritage.
